Learning to Play Online

If you’ve recently bought a used guitars with a dream of learning how to play, let me tell you that the internet is a source almost just as valuable as finding an actual guitar teacher.  You don’t get the benefits of having a teacher right there, but there are almost more resources than a teacher can provide.  There are the chords and tabs that go along to pretty much any song you may want to play, as well as chord charts, and information to help you understand your guitar even more.  So if you don’t have the money to pay for guitar lessons, just make sure you pay your internet bill so you have that awesome resource.
